Introduction

On March 21, 2025, the U.S. Small Business Administration (SBA) announced an agency-wide reorganization aimed at improving efficiency, modernizing operations, and better serving America’s small businesses.1 This restructuring aligns with the broader Department of Government Efficiency (DOGE) initiative, which seeks to streamline federal agencies, reduce redundancy, and maximize taxpayer dollars.

1. Understanding the SBA’s Reorganization Plan

The Small Business Administration (SBA) plays a critical role in supporting small businesses and entrepreneurs across the United States. However, bureaucratic inefficiencies, outdated technology, and overlapping program functions have hindered its ability to deliver services effectively.

Key Changes in the SBA’s Reorganization:

🔹 Consolidation of regional offices to reduce administrative overhead
🔹 Modernization of loan and grant processing systems through automation
🔹 Workforce restructuring to eliminate redundant roles and optimize staffing
🔹 Enhanced digital services to improve small business access to funding and resources
🔹 Reallocation of budget and resources to focus on high-impact programs
